What you'll see and do

  1. Your journey begins early with a comfortable pick‑up at 6:30 AM. If you’d like breakfast in Mysore, simply inform your guide on arrival. Alternatively, enjoy a traditional stop at Maddur Tiffany’s in Shivapura by telling your driver. At your first stop, the Somnathpur Keshava Temple, step into a Hoysala masterpiece where every stone carving narrates a timeless tale. Guests stroll through the star‑shaped sanctum, immersed in its tranquil aura and breathtaking craftsmanship.

    60 minutes here · Admission included

  2. Dariya Daulat Palace - Tipu Sultan's Summer Palace

    Walk through teak‑pillared halls and painted ceilings that echo Tipu’s royal grandeur. Guests relive the Sultan’s legacy while imagining life in his court.

    45 minutes here · Admission included

  3. Explore the weathered ruins that whisper stories of courage and resistance. As you stroll through ancient stone walls, the fort’s silent atmosphere evokes the battles and resilience of a bygone era, making history feel alive.

    30 minutes here · Admission included

  4. Pyramid Valley International

    After immersing yourself in the regal splendor of Mysore Palace, it's time to head back towards Bangalore. En route, make a stop at Pyramid Valley International, located on the outskirts of Bangalore. Although no guide is required for this self-guided tour, you can still explore the tranquil surroundings and marvel at the colossal pyramid structure, which serves as a center for meditation and spiritual retreats. Take a leisurely stroll around the serene lake and lush greenery before concluding your day trip. As you head back to Bangalore, reflect on the cultural and spiritual experiences of the day, cherishing the memories of your visit to these iconic landmarks.

    180 minutes here

  5. Mysuru Palace

    Be dazzled by one of India’s most iconic palaces. The Indo‑Saracenic architecture, stained glass windows, and opulent halls immerse guests in royal heritage. Every corner reveals grandeur—from ornate chandeliers to vibrant murals—making this a highlight of the journey.

    90 minutes here · Admission included

  6. After exploring the palace, enjoy a hearty South Indian lunch at TKS Iyengers. Meals are traditionally served on a banana leaf, offering guests an authentic cultural experience where flavors are savored in the age‑old style of the region.

    45 minutes here · Admission included

  7. Dive into bustling lanes filled with fragrant spices, fresh flowers, and colorful crafts. Guests savor Mysore’s vibrant everyday life, mingling with locals and soaking in the colors.

    45 minutes here

  8. St. Philomena's Church

    Conclude the day with quiet reflection at a serene church. Its peaceful ambiance provides a gentle pause, allowing guests to absorb the day’s experiences and end on a note of calm.

    30 minutes here · Admission included
